A Question with both poisson and gamma distribution
Suppose X denote the number of bacteria per cubic centimeter in a
particular liquid and that X has a Poisson distribution with parameter
$\lambda$, further, suppose that $\lambda$ varies from location to
location and has a Gamma distribution(2,5) If we randomly select a
location
a)What is the expected number of bateria $cm^3$?
b) what is the standard deviation of the number of bacteria $cm^3$
